Section 287.786 - Determination of annual contributions; annual budgeting and auditing
1. The governing body shall annually inform the board of trustees of the amount of the contributions that the governing body expects to make to the trust fund. In determining such a contribution, the governing body may:
(a) Commission actuarial studies that estimate the liabilities of the benefits plan of the local government for the ensuing 5 fiscal years; or
(b) Use an alternative method of calculation that is allowed by generally accepted accounting principles and which is performed or commissioned by the governing body.

The results of any such studies or calculations must be completed before March 1 of each year in order that the amount of the contributions to the trust fund is determined before completion of the tentative budget of the board of trustees for submission to the governing body pursuant to subsection 2.

2. The board of trustees shall annually submit a tentative budget to the governing body for its consideration, approval and inclusion in the tentative and final budgets of the governing body. The tentative budget submitted by the board of trustees must incorporate the amount of contributions determined pursuant to subsection 1. The governing body may modify the tentative budget of the board of trustees at its discretion.
3. The board of trustees shall cause the trust fund to be audited annually. The books, records and accounts of the trust fund may be audited by the same person or entity that audits the books, records and accounts of the local government. The governing body shall incorporate the results of the audit into the annual audit report of the local government.
